Did you know that the human skull is made of several bony plates that are connected by fibrous joints called sutures, which can sometimes be felt as grooves? Understanding these anatomical features can help shed light on **why you have a groove on the back of your head**, a common phenomenon that is usually harmless but can sometimes point to an underlying issue.
